26Class
27 Foam::JohnsonJacksonParticleSlipFvPatchVectorField
28
29Description
30 Partial slip boundary condition for the particulate velocity.
31
32 References:
33 \verbatim
34 "Multifluid Eulerian modeling of dense gas–solids fluidized bed
35 hydrodynamics: Influence of the dissipation parameters"
36 Reuge, N.,
37 Chemical Engineering Science
38 Volume 63, Issue 22, November 2008, pp. 5540-5551
39 \endverbatim
40
41 \verbatim
42 "Frictional-collisional constitutive relations for granular materials,
43 with application to plane shearing"
44 Johnson, P.C., and Jackson, R.,
45 Journal of Fluid Mechanics
46 Volume 176, March 1987, pp. 67-93
47 \endverbatim
